Statutory Instruments

2006 No. 785

NATIONAL HEALTH SERVICE, ENGLAND

The Buckinghamshire Mental Health National Health Service Trust (Dissolution) Order 2006

Made

14th March 2006

Coming into force

1st April 2006

The Secretary of State for Health makes the following Order in exercise of the powers conferred upon her by section 126(3) of the National Health Service Act 1977(1), and by paragraph 29(1) of Schedule 2 to, the National Health Service and Community Care Act 1990(2).

The Secretary of State for Health considers it appropriate in the interests of the health service to make this Order, having completed the consultation prescribed under paragraph 29(3) of Schedule 2 to the National Health Service and Community Care Act 1990(3).

Citation and commencement

1.  This Order may be cited as the Buckinghamshire Mental Health National Health Service Trust (Dissolution) Order 2006 and shall come into force on 1st April 2006.

Dissolution of NHS trust

2.  The Buckinghamshire Mental Health National Health Service Trust established by The Buckinghamshire Mental Health National Health Service Trust (Establishment) Order 2001(4) is dissolved, and accordingly that Order is revoked.

Signed by authority of the Secretary of State for Health

Caroline Flint

Parliamentary Under Secretary of State,

Department of Health

14th March 2006

Explanatory Note

(This note is not part of the Order)

This Order provides for the dissolution on 1st April 2006 of the Buckinghamshire Mental Health National Health Service Trust established on 19thFebruary 2001.
